Samsung Galaxy Note3 is slightly better than the OSCAL Tiger 12, getting a 77.7 score against 71.5. These devices come with Android OS (Operating System), but the Samsung Galaxy Note3 has newer 4.4.2 version and OSCAL Tiger 12 has Android 13 version, providing the user some nice extra features and performance tweaks. The Samsung Galaxy Note3 body has the same thickness than the OSCAL Tiger 12, but it is lighter.
The OSCAL Tiger 12 counts with a little faster CPU than Galaxy Note3, because it has a greater amount of RAM and a higher number of cores. OSCAL Tiger 12 has a much more vibrant display than Samsung Galaxy Note3, because it has a bigger screen, a little greater screen density and a quite better 1080 x 2460 pixels resolution.
The Galaxy Note3 shoots much clearer pictures and videos than OSCAL Tiger 12, although it has a lot less mega pixels resolution back facing camera. The OSCAL Tiger 12 features a much greater storage capacity to install games and applications than Galaxy Note3, because it has 64 GB more internal storage and a slot for SD memory cards that admits a maximum of 1 TB.
The OSCAL Tiger 12 has a much better battery performance than Galaxy Note3, because it has 5000mAh of battery capacity.
